Political parties are biased, partisan and lead to factionalism.?
Generally, all the political parties in the country appease to certain sections of the society that it call its vote bank. The so-called vote bank politics are resorted to by the political parties to come to power.
Such appeasement measures for one sect/community and disregard for the other sections brings upon a sense bias and factionalism. However, in a country like India with large social and geographical diversity, this aspect cannot be done away with.?
